Polar Adventurer and Sports Personality Fiona Thornewill MBE was a media sensation around the world in January 2004 when she became the fastest solo polar walker in the world. The lady dubbed by the press as Ice Queen & bravely trekked across 700 miles of dangerous Antarctic wasteland in subzero temperatures pulling a 285 lb (130 kg) sledge to the South Pole in a record 42 days. Fiona and Mike Thornewill were the first married couple to reach both the North and the South Poles.
